Western Australian Consolidated Acts (1) An owner may give
notice of termination of an agreement to the tenant on the ground that he has
entered into a contract for sale of the premises to which the agreement
relates and under that contract he is required to give vacant possession of
the premises.
(2) Where an owner
gives notice of termination under subsection (1) the period of notice
shall be not less than 30 days.
(3) An owner or agent
of an owner shall not give notice of termination under this section that
falsely states the ground of the notice.
Penalty: $2 000.
(4) This section does
not apply to an agreement that creates a tenancy for a fixed term during the
currency of that term.
[Section 63 amended by No. 59 of 1995
s. 55.]
